Highlights
Are people in Roanoke older or younger than people in Naples?
- The Median Age in Roanoke is 10.6 years younger than in Naples.

Are housing costs cheaper in Roanoke or Naples?
- Roanoke housing costs are 6.7% less expensive than Naples housing costs.

Which city has a longer commute, Roanoke or Naples?
- The average commute for residents of Roanoke is 7.6 minutes shorter than it is for residents of Naples.

Things to do in Roanoke?
Roanoke, Virginia is a beautiful and vibrant city located in the Roanoke Valley. With attractions like Mill Mountain Park, Explore Park and the Science Museum of Western Virginia, there are plenty of outdoor activities to keep visitors entertained. History buffs can explore attractions such as the Roanoke Star or the O. Winston Link Museum to gain insight into the region's vast history. After exploring, take advantage of delicious food from local restaurants like The River & Rail or The Roanoker Restaurant.  Naples, NYRoanoke, VAUnited States
 Population2,44499,578329,725,481
 Median Income$54,375$48,476$69,021
 Median Age48.63838.4
 Avg. Home Price$241,700$225,600$338,100
 Unemployment Rate5.8%6.3%6.0%
 Avg. Commute Time28.4620.8426.38
